ITS Students Showcase “CoreBox” Innovation at SMARTVATION 2026 National BMC Competition
Two students from Institut Teknologi Sepuluh Nopember (ITS), Kevin Fauzi Milano (Student ID 5011231098) and Yohan Kezia Maharani (Student ID 5011231081), demonstrated their spirit of innovation and entrepreneurship by participating in the SMARTVATION 2026 National BMC Competition with an innovation entitled CoreBox. This competition serves as a national-level Business Model Canvas (BMC) event that provides a platform for Indonesian students to develop creative ideas and innovative solutions with the potential to create a real impact on society.
Through CoreBox, Kevin and Yohan aim to introduce an innovative concept that emphasizes not only product creativity but also sustainable business development strategies. The Business Model Canvas approach used in the project enables the innovation to be developed comprehensively through the identification of key product values, customer segments, marketing strategies, and future business development opportunities.
Participation in national competitions such as SMARTVATION represents an important opportunity for students to strengthen their critical thinking skills, formulate business strategies, and implement innovative solutions to real-world challenges. Beyond serving as a competitive platform, the event also opens opportunities for collaboration and expands participants’ academic and professional networks.
The participation of Kevin Fauzi Milano and Yohan Kezia Maharani with their CoreBox innovation is expected to inspire other students to continue creating, innovating, and contributing solutions that benefit society and support industrial development in Indonesia.
